According to the U.S. Department of Education, teachers with a bachelors degree earn a national average base salary of $46,340, while teachers with a masters degree earn an average base salary of $57,830 a 24.8 percent increase. Credit Karma used 2021 data from the Missouri Economic Research and Information Center to create its overall cost-of-living rankings for each state.
